Squad leader:
-Update to RP.
--Uses a Oval/Circular Sandbag static
--Doesn't have a soldier limit
--Needs to be built by a soldier with Shovel.

Advantages: More realistic and applicable use other than just a magical spawn point.

-Observation post
--A Small two man sandbag/dirt bunker, will only fit two people in prone. Great for snipers or MG emplacements. (Example Image here)
--Needs to be built by someone with a shovel.

Commander:
-50 Cal./GPMG/Other Weapon emplacements.
--A Semi-Circle of sandbags with a weapon on top.
--Ammo cache.
--Soldier with shovel built

-Vehicle blockade
--Could use a "Destroyed Car" or a Tank X.
--Handy for forces enemies down one route.
--Engineer built

-Mobile bridge
--Need I say more?
--Built by TWO engineers
